Sunderland City Council is seeking an Administrative Assistant to support the administration team at Sunningdale School. This exciting role involves working with children, parents, and staff to ensure effective school administrative duties.

The ideal candidate will build positive relationships while providing excellent communication and customer service. Relevant experience in a similar environment is necessary, along with the ability to manage workload efficiently.

The position offers a salary of £22,320 - £22,353, working term time only.

How to prepare for a job interview at Sunderland City Council

Know the School Inside Out

Before your interview, take some time to research Sunningdale School. Familiarise yourself with their values, mission, and any recent news. This will not only show your genuine interest but also help you tailor your answers to align with their goals.

Showcase Your Communication Skills

As an Administrative Assistant, excellent communication is key. Prepare examples of how you've effectively communicated with children, parents, or staff in previous roles. Be ready to demonstrate your ability to build positive relationships during the interview.

Demonstrate Your Organisational Skills

This role requires efficient workload management. Think of specific instances where you've successfully juggled multiple tasks or projects. Share these examples to highlight your organisational skills and ability to prioritise effectively.

Prepare Questions for Them

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about the school environment, team dynamics, or expectations for the role. This shows that you're engaged and serious about finding the right fit for both you and the school.
